本文目录导读:
随着互联网的飞速发展,网站评价系统在各大平台逐渐成为用户关注的热点,作为网站运营者,如何打造一个高效、公正、透明的评价体系,已成为提升用户体验、提高网站竞争力的重要手段,本文将深入剖析网站评价系统源码,为您揭示其核心架构与实现原理,以供参考。
网站评价系统概述
网站评价系统是指用户对网站内容、服务、体验等方面进行评价的一种系统,它包括评价数据的收集、处理、展示、分析等多个环节,一个优秀的评价系统,能够为用户提供真实、全面的评价信息,为网站运营者提供有价值的参考依据。
图片来源于网络,如有侵权联系删除
网站评价系统源码核心架构
1、数据采集模块
数据采集模块负责从各个渠道收集用户评价数据,包括评论、评分、点赞等,其核心功能如下:
(1)支持多种数据来源,如API接口、爬虫抓取等;
(2)对采集到的数据进行清洗、去重、格式化等预处理;
(3)将预处理后的数据存储到数据库中。
2、数据处理模块
数据处理模块负责对采集到的评价数据进行深度挖掘和分析,主要包括以下功能:
(1)情感分析:通过自然语言处理技术,对评价内容进行情感倾向判断,如正面、负面、中性等;
(2)关键词提取:提取评价中的高频关键词,帮助用户快速了解评价内容;
(3)评分计算:根据用户评分规则,计算评价的总体评分。
图片来源于网络,如有侵权联系删除
3、数据展示模块
数据展示模块负责将处理后的评价数据以图表、列表等形式展示给用户,主要包括以下功能:
(1)支持多种展示形式,如柱状图、饼图、雷达图等;
(2)提供自定义展示模板,满足不同场景的需求;
(3)支持多维度数据筛选,如时间、地域、平台等。
4、数据分析模块
数据分析模块负责对评价数据进行统计和分析,为网站运营者提供决策依据,主要包括以下功能:
(1)用户行为分析:分析用户评价行为,如评价时间、频率、地域等;
质量分析:分析评价内容的质量,如正面、负面、中性等;
(3)服务满意度分析:分析用户对网站服务的满意度。
图片来源于网络,如有侵权联系删除
网站评价系统实现原理
1、数据采集:通过API接口、爬虫抓取等技术,从各个渠道获取用户评价数据。
2、数据清洗:对采集到的数据进行去重、格式化等预处理,保证数据质量。
3、数据存储:将预处理后的数据存储到数据库中,如MySQL、MongoDB等。
4、数据处理:利用自然语言处理、数据挖掘等技术,对评价数据进行情感分析、关键词提取、评分计算等。
5、数据展示:将处理后的数据以图表、列表等形式展示给用户。
6、数据分析:对评价数据进行统计和分析,为网站运营者提供决策依据。
网站评价系统源码的核心架构与实现原理,旨在为用户提供全面、真实、公正的评价信息,为网站运营者提供有价值的参考依据,通过深入剖析源码,我们可以了解到评价系统的设计思路、技术实现以及功能特点,为我国网站评价体系的建设和发展提供有益借鉴。
标签: #网站评价系统源码
评论列表